Magic Johnson
Katty visits California to sit down with basketball legend Magic Johnson for a conversation about his life, career and memories of competing in the 1992 Olympics. They also discuss his work as an advocate for HIV/AIDS prevention and his post-basketball career as a billionaire businessman.

Lindsey Vonn
Katty visits Miami to sit down with Lindsey Vonn, one of the most decorated skiers in history, for a conversation about her historic career, how she deals with injury and what her life has been like after the Olympics.

Jackie Joyner-Kersee
Katty Kay talks to Olympic legend Jackie Joyner-Kersee, who has held the Olympic record for women's long jump and heptathlon for nearly 40 years. The pair discuss Joyner-Kersee's early beginnings, her rise to Olympic success and what inspired her to return to her hometown and support the children of her community.

Aly Raisman
Katty Kay visits Boston to meet Aly Raisman, a two-time Olympic gymnast for Team USA. The pair discuss Raisman's historic career, life after gymnastics and her work as an advocate for survivors of sexual abuse.
